Govt monitors deep South on 8th anniversary of Krue Se incident
BANGKOK, April 27 – The Thai government has initiated proactive strategies to deal with the violence in the country’s three southern boder provinces and it is closely monitoring the situation as Saturday marks the eighth anniversary of the Krue Se incident, Deputy Prime Minister Yuthasak Sasiprapha said on Friday.
Gen Yuthasak made his remarks in response to concerns of possible violence tomorrow, the eighth anniversary of the April 28, 2004 Krue Se incident in which 32 people were killed in clashes between authorities and suspected insurgents at a Narathiwat mosque.
